Event Management Service (EMS)
EMS is a DSM interface that provides event collection, logging, and distribution
facilities. The ATP6100 subsystem reports events to EMS. ATP6100 subsystem events
are described in the Operator Messages Manual.
Compaq TSM
The TSM package is a client/server application that provides troubleshooting,
maintenance, and service tools for the NonStop S-series server. TSM consists of
software components that run on the NonStop S-series server and on a PC-compatible
workstation. The TSM software on the workstation features an easy-to-use graphic
user interface (GUI) that contains extensive online help.
HP Open System Management (OSM)
For the G06.21 RVU, the HP Open System Management (OSM) product replaces TSM
as the system management tool of choice for NonStop S-series systems. OSM offers a
browser-based interface that improves scalability and performance and overcomes
other limitations that exist in TSM. TSM is still supported; however, OSM is required to
support new functionality in the G06.21 RVU and later. For more information on OSM,
see the OSM Migration Guide and the OSM User's Guide.
Note. TSM is not supported on Integrity NonStop NS-series servers. OSM is the supported
system management tool for Integrity NonStop NS-series servers.
